预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

层次分析法的SASIML模块实现 层次分析法(AnalyticHierarchyProcess,AHP)是一种用于决策分析的定量方法,通过对决策问题进行层次化,分层比较和权重计算,从而得出最终的决策结果。SASIML(SASInstitute'sInteractiveMatrixLanguage)是一个用于矩阵运算和数值计算的数据分析语言。 在层次分析法中,一般包括以下几个步骤:确定目标、构建层次结构、确定判断矩阵、计算权重和一致性检验。 首先,确定目标是指对于某个特定的决策问题,明确我们希望达到的目标是什么。例如,假设我们要选择一种最适合的供应商,我们的目标可能是选择一个价格合理、质量可靠且交货及时的供应商。 其次,构建层次结构是指将决策问题进行层次化,将目标、准则和备选方案进行相对应的划分。例如,我们可以将选择供应商的目标进一步划分为价格、质量和交货期这三个准则,并列举出备选供应商作为最底层。 然后,确定判断矩阵是指通过对两两比较的方式,得出判断矩阵。判断矩阵的元素表示两个准则或备选方案之间的重要程度比较。例如,我们可以通过专家判断或问卷调查的方式获得价格、质量和交货期之间的重要程度比较,然后构建相应的判断矩阵。 接下来,计算权重是指通过计算判断矩阵的特征向量,得出每个准则或备选方案的权重。在SASIML模块中,可以使用矩阵运算的相关函数来实现计算权重的操作。例如,可以使用SASIML中的矩阵求和、矩阵乘法和特征值分解等函数来进行权重计算。 最后,一致性检验是指通过计算一致性指标,判断判断矩阵的一致性。一致性检验可以帮助我们评估判断矩阵的可靠性和一致性程度。在SASIML模块中,可以使用特征值分解的方法来计算一致性指标,进而判断判断矩阵的一致性。 总结来说,SASIML模块可以通过矩阵运算和数值计算的函数,实现层次分析法的各个步骤。它提供了一种便捷的方式,帮助我们对决策问题进行分析和权衡,并得出最终的决策结果。使用SASIML模块实现层次分析法能够减少传统手工计算的复杂性和错误率,提高决策分析的速度和准确性。在实际应用中,我们可以根据具体情况,选择适合的数据分析工具和方法,以支持决策分析和决策制定的过程。